We kicked off our day with the mandatory surf recon on the Outer Reefs here in Tuban. Surfing conditions were not looking too bad at the time (7.00AM). Wind direction was coming lightly out of the North with wave height showing in the chest to head high region between Kuta Reef and Airport Left.
But we thought we’d be smart and take a run up to Canggu… After spending the next hour and half in some knarly traffic through Kuta / Legian & Seminyak by the time we arrived the wind had switched to the West and Canggu was looking crap. No surfers in the water with wave height in the chest to over head range.
So back in the car and then we decided on just running back over to the nearest location on the East Coast which was Serangan. As ya’s can see there were some very nice waves coming through and without a zillion surf schools or straight out novices. The proof was in the amount of waves that went through un ridden. Wave height was pushing the solid double head high and maybe even a slightly bigger freak set occasionally. Surfing conditions stayed clean and tidy through until around 2.30PM when the wind shifted for the worse to the SW.
